Wheelchair Ramp Replacement in Kansas City, KS
Wheelchair ramp replacement services involve removing and upgrading existing ramps to ensure safe, accessible entryways for individuals with mobility challenges. These projects typically include replacing worn or damaged ramps, upgrading to newer materials for durability, or modifying existing structures to meet changing accessibility needs. Property owners often seek these services to improve safety, comply with accessibility standards, or enhance the functionality of entry points for residents, visitors, or clients.
Before requesting wheelchair ramp replacement, property owners should consider the current condition of the existing structure, including any damage or deterioration. It’s important to evaluate the space available for a new ramp, the preferred materials, and any specific accessibility requirements that need to be met. Understanding these factors can help determine the scope of the project and ensure the replacement meets safety and usability expectations.

Wheelchair Ramp Replacement Questions
When is wheelchair ramp replacement necessary? Replacement may be needed if the ramp is damaged, unstable, or no longer meets accessibility requirements.
What types of ramps can be replaced? Both wooden and metal ramps can be replaced to improve safety and accessibility for property entries.
How can I tell if my existing ramp needs to be replaced? Signs include rotting, rust, loose components, or difficulty supporting weight safely.
What should property owners consider before replacing a ramp? It’s important to evaluate the current structure, accessibility needs, and any building code requirements.
